#include "CacheBase.h"
using namespace std;
using namespace openshot;
// Default constructor, no max frames
CacheBase::CacheBase() : max_bytes(0) {
// Init the critical section
cacheCriticalSection = new CriticalSection();
}
// Constructor that sets the max frames to cache
CacheBase::CacheBase(int64_t max_bytes) : max_bytes(max_bytes) {
// Init the critical section
cacheCriticalSection = new CriticalSection();
}
// Set maximum bytes to a different amount based on a ReaderInfo struct
void CacheBase::SetMaxBytesFromInfo(int64_t number_of_frames, int width, int height, int sample_rate, int channels)
{
// n frames X height X width X 4 colors of chars X audio channels X 4 byte floats
int64_t bytes = number_of_frames * (height * width * 4 + (sample_rate * channels * 4));
SetMaxBytes(bytes);
}
// Generate Json::Value for this object
Json::Value CacheBase::JsonValue() {
// Create root json object
Json::Value root;
std::stringstream max_bytes_stream;
max_bytes_stream << max_bytes;
root["max_bytes"] = max_bytes_stream.str();
// return JsonValue
return root;
}
// Load Json::Value into this object
void CacheBase::SetJsonValue(const Json::Value root) {
// Set data from Json (if key is found)
if (!root["max_bytes"].isNull())
max_bytes = std::stoll(root["max_bytes"].asString());
}
